Student work claims film fest kudos

Student filmmaker Evan Johnson has garnered another win on the film festival circuit.

His short film “Shower Thoughts” won the Best Student Film category at the 2023 Sault Film Festival, which ran Nov. 24 to 26 in Sault Ste Marie.

This film was created for professor Mike Stasko’s class, Film Production III, during the Winter 2023 semester.

The assignment was to write a short film, then with the help of classmates, bring your story to life in a short film of 3 to 5 minutes.

“The tagline for this film is: ‘Annoyed by his fellow roommate, Nick seeks out the disruptive noises coming from the bathroom...’,” says Johnson.

The cast and crew are almost identical to the filmmaking team “The All-Stars” that took home two awards — for best cinematography and best use of character — at the 2023 Windsor international Film Festival Mark Boscariol 48-Hour FlickFest:

  • written, directed, and edited: Evan Johnson
  • assistant director: Gwyneth Roy
  • director of photography: Clay Leblanc
  • sound recordist: Sam Rosso
  • assistant camera: Kendra Schmidt
